Diabetes, Psychosomatic Illness, And Erectile Dysfunction

January 21, 2018 by Leave a Comment

diabetes erectile dysfunction natural treatmentThis problem is characterized by a person’s failure to execute an erection, maintain an erection long enough to complete the sexual sex, or neglect to get an orgasm. This is men don’t do well in bed. This ailment isn’t simply a condition brought on by old age or illness. Unhealthy lifestyles including excessive smoking, drinking, and unhealthy diets can result in the development of ED. Along with these variables, ED can also be brought on by physical abnormalities or it might be a product of psychological disturbance. Understanding these factors can help individuals suffering from ED enhance sexual performance and general well-being.

Diabetes has also been proven to cause ED since it impacts a few, if not all of the physiological systems like the circulatory, nervous, and the endocrine systems. The organs in those systems work in harmony to allow blood circulation to the penis so that erection can happen. Additionally, a range of health studies indicate that diabetic men are more likely to have low testosterone levels. Men who have type 1 diabetes are more likely to become impotent after they reach 40 decades old.

Impotence may also be a psychosomatic or emotional illness. Anxiety or fatigue could be potential aspects that lead to this type of erectile dysfunction. Alas, a lot of men and women do not know that lots of ED cases are outcome of an underlying physical illness. Individuals that are unaware of the disease may develop anxiety develop over a time period and worsen the event of erectile dysfunction. People who suffer from emotional ED may gain from counselling. This might help identify unspoken reasons which may be remedied or decrease its impact during appropriate therapy.
